Trump claims Cuba will "fall pretty soon"
2026-03-07 11:46:58 source:Xinhua News
U.S. President Donald Trump threatened Friday that Cuba is going to
"fall pretty soon," but his administration will focus on the ongoing war
with Iran "right now."
"They want to make a deal, and so I'm
going to put Marco (Rubio) over there and we'll see how that works out,"
Trump said, referring to the U.S. secretary of state, in a phone
interview with CNN.
"We're really focused on this one right now. We've got plenty of time, but Cuba's ready -- after 50 years," he added.
On Thursday, Trump said that it's only a "question of time before" people go back to Cuba.
Cuba
has been facing a severe economic and energy crisis since the United
States forcibly seized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ro on Jan. 3 and
heavily disrupted Cuba's oil supplies from Venezuela and Mexico.
The
United States and Israel have intensified their joint military attacks
on Iran launched on Feb. 28, which killed Iran's Supreme Leader
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, along with senior military commanders and
civilians.
